mesostasis
English
Etymology
meso- +? stasis
Noun
mesostasis
- (geology) The very last state (or material formed) in the formation of an igneous rock

mesostatic
English
Etymology
From meso- +? static
Adjective
mesostatic (not comparable)
- (geology) Of or pertaining to mesostasis
- (biology, of successive vegetations) Growing in uniformally moist conditions
- (linguistics, of a noun) Having a fixed accent on the suffix
